Sommario:
Definizione - Cosa significa Classe messaggio?
Una classe di messaggi è un'entità SAP utilizzata per contenere diversi messaggi di testo singoli utilizzati, se necessario, per comunicare informazioni, avvisi o errori agli utenti in diversi oggetti SAP (come programmi, moduli funzionali, uscite e miglioramenti) in tutto il sistema SAP.
SAP fornisce diverse classi di messaggi che possono essere utilizzate tra diversi moduli. I messaggi trovati in una classe di messaggi sono identificati con numeri di messaggio univoci. Le classi di messaggi offrono agli sviluppatori SAP la flessibilità di riutilizzare i messaggi trovati in diverse classi di messaggi, il che, a sua volta, aiuta a prevenire la codifica rigida di diverse informazioni, errori o avvisi, come richiesto dalle applicazioni.
Techopedia spiega la classe dei messaggi
Gli sviluppatori possono riutilizzare i messaggi delle classi di messaggi esistenti nelle loro applicazioni personalizzate. SAP offre anche la flessibilità di creare classi e messaggi personalizzati. Le aree di messaggi più utilizzate sono le tecniche di gestione degli errori, come la convalida dei dati forniti nelle schermate.Messaggi, schermate generali e schermate di selezione forniscono un modo semplice di comunicare con gli utenti. Vengono utilizzati principalmente per la gestione degli errori durante l'elaborazione di schermate basate su finestre di dialogo.
La sintassi di un messaggio di scrittura è la seguente:
MESSAGGIO
I seguenti tipi di messaggi sono disponibili in SAP:
- A: utilizzato nel processo di terminazione
- E: utilizzato per visualizzare una finestra di dialogo di errore basata sul contesto del programma
- I: utilizzato per visualizzare informazioni sullo stato
- S: Tipo speciale di messaggio di errore che consente la visualizzazione di un messaggio nella barra di stato della schermata successiva e la continuazione del processo, a differenza del tipo di messaggio E
- W: Viene richiesto un messaggio di avviso in base al contesto del programma.
- X: utilizzato nei processi di uscita, non viene visualizzato alcun messaggio, ma il programma termina con un breve dump. Normalmente utilizzato in errori di runtime.